作 者:张连双[1] 王希锋[1] 殷彦君[1] 徐新运[2] 章为[2] 王廷华[3]
机构地区:[1]滨州医学院组胚教研室,山东滨州256603 [2]四川大学组胚与神经生物学教研室,四川成都610041 [3]昆明医学院神经科学研究所,云南昆明650031
出 处:《海南医学》2005年第6期124-125,共2页Hainan Medical Journal
摘 要:目的研究部分去背根对备用背根节神经元表皮生长因子(EGF)表达的影响。方法制作猫备用背根模型,在3d、7d及14d时取备用背根节用EGF抗血清(1∶200)行免疫组织化学ABC法染色。分别计数各组大、中小及总阳性神经元的数量。结果EGF在备用背根节的大、中小神经元均有表达。EGF总、大、中小阳性神经元数3d时较正常均明显减少(P<0.05),7d时,总阳性神经元与正常相比无差异,大阳性神经元较正常明显增加(P<0.05),而中小阳性神经元较正常继续减少(P<0.05),14d时均又与正常无差异。结论部分背根切断对备用背根节神经元EGF总、大及中小阳性神经元的表达有不同的影响。但都经历了3d时较正常减少,14d恢复至正常水平的变化趋势。Objective To investigate the expression of epidermal growth factorEGF in spared dorsal root ganglionDRG after partial dorsal root rhizotomy. Methods Twenty adult cats were divided into four groups. Three groups were subjected to bilateral spared root rhizotomy L1~L5 L7~S2 DRGs were sectioned L6 DRG was spared. On the 3rd day 7th day and 14th day after partial dorsal rhizotomy the animals of these groups and another group intact animals as reference group were sacrificed. The spared DRGs L6 were taken and made into frozen sections and were stained under the same condition using specific EGF antibody1200 by immunohistochemical ABC method. The EGF positive total large medium-small sized neurons in spared DRG were counted respectively. Results All of the EGF positive total large and medium-small sized neurons decreased greatly at 3th days P<0.05 and close to the normal level at 14th daysP>0.05. At 7th days compared with normal group positive total neurons have no difference large neurons increase and medium-small sized neurons continue to decrease. Conclusions partial dorsal root rhizotomy have different influence on the expression of EGF in spared DRG of the total large and medium-small sized neurons.
